热闹
Rè Nao
Literal: Hot and Noisy
Daily LifeMeaning
A bustling, lively, festive atmosphere — and the Chinese love of it. Unlike Western preferences for quiet and space, Chinese culture often equates liveliness with happiness. A good restaurant is renao; a quiet one might seem sad.
Usage Example
“Let's go to that restaurant — it's always so renao.”
